Qualifications
- At least an equivalent of a UK 2.1 class degree in materials/mechanical/chemical/physics/chemistry, or any related discipline.
Requirements
- Home/UK tuition fees covered.
- Strong background in materials science and engineering.
- Experience with experimental research and data analysis.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
Skills
- Proficiency in materials characterization techniques (SEM, XRD, TEM, Raman).
- Knowledge of thermal spray processes and ablation testing.
- Experience with MATLAB or similar programming languages.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
Benefits
Tax-free stipend of up to £27 k per annum for the duration of the project.
